How much do cloud computing man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average yearly pay for cloud computing manager in Illinois is $97,632.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$68,004.00 and $124,602.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a cloud computing manager?

Cloud Computing Managers are IT professionals responsible for overseeing an organization's cloud computing strategy and infrastructure. Their duties include managing cloud service providers, ensuring data security, optimizing cloud resources, and leading a team of cloud engineers or specialists. They work to ensure that cloud solutions align with business goals, are cost-effective, and maintain high performance and reliability. Cloud Computing Managers also stay updated on emerging cloud technologies to recommend improvements.

What are some common challenges faced by cloud computing managers, and how can they be addressed?

Cloud Computing Managers often encounter challenges such as managing multi-cloud environments, ensuring data security, and controlling costs. To address these, they must stay updated with evolving cloud technologies, implement robust security protocols, and work closely with finance teams to monitor usage and optimize spending. Effective communication and collaboration with IT, development, and business units are crucial to align cloud strategy with organizational goals and ensure smooth adoption of cloud solutions.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a cloud computing manager?

To thrive as a Cloud Computing Manager, you need expertise in cloud architecture, deployment strategies, and IT infrastructure management, often supported by a degree in computer science or related fields and experience with cloud platforms. Familiarity with tools like AWS, Azure, Google Cloud, and certifications such as AWS Certified Solutions Architect or Azure Administrator Associate are highly valued. Strong leadership, project management, and communication skills help you collaborate with cross-functional teams and guide cloud adoption initiatives. These competencies ensure secure, efficient, and scalable cloud solutions that align with organizational goals.
